In ainneoin go bhfuil Cronohill suite i ngiorracht mhíle slí soir ó Macroney Lower, ní do Cronohill a thagraíonn Uamh Croine (CrC 175.7) mar a thugann údair áirithe le tuiscint (Power 1932 92.64; Fam. Names 162) ach is do Macroney (I 190) a thagraíonn sé.

Is dóichí gurb é atá i gcéad mhír an chomhfhocail foirm bhéarlaithe den aidiacht cruinn. Is díol spéise iad na samplaí seo ‘leanas de cruinn (q.v. DIL) mar chéad eilimint i gcomhfhocal a bheith ag dul i dtreo crunn roimh chonsan leathan an dara fhocail: (I) casaircheatha crunnchaor; (ii) do crunnclochaibh tabull; (iii) ceithre cronnghlacáin; (iv) ina crunnpupall teintidhe; (v) an mogall do chrunnsluagh;(vi) mullach crunnghlas.
